Transaction 75a91369c1fc40d544f7766664bc7caa5b23ef8ad47fe3b1e146a07a98341136
1 Input
1 Output
-
75a91369c1fc40d544f7766664bc7caa5b23ef8ad47fe3b1e146a07a98341136:0
- value
- 76872
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 41a25ea68be8c42aff1a4829b4b2d30e06c63e36 OP_EQUAL
- address
- 37g4MfC2rqrEoHE7tPufdYyxCt1mN7ypjL